欧美经典成人在观看线视频_嫩草成人影院_国产在线精品一区二区中文_国产欧美日韩综合二区三区

當前位置:首頁 > 編程技術 > 正文

數據庫表前綴如何修改

數據庫表前綴如何修改

數據庫表前綴的修改通常涉及到以下步驟:1. 確定數據庫類型:首先需要確定你正在使用的數據庫管理系統(DBMS),如MySQL、PostgreSQL、SQL Server...

數據庫表前綴的修改通常涉及到以下步驟:

1. 確定數據庫類型:首先需要確定你正在使用的數據庫管理系統(DBMS),如MySQL、PostgreSQL、SQL Server等,因為不同的DBMS修改表前綴的方法可能有所不同。

2. 備份數據庫:在修改表前綴之前,強烈建議備份整個數據庫,以防萬一出現錯誤導致數據丟失。

3. 查找表前綴:在修改前綴之前,你需要知道當前使用的表前綴是什么。在MySQL中,你可以使用以下SQL查詢來查找所有表的前綴:

```sql

SELECT table_schema, table_name

FROM information_schema.tables

WHERE table_schema = 'your_database_name';

```

4. 修改表前綴:以下是在MySQL中修改表前綴的步驟:

使用`RENAME TABLE`語句來修改表的前綴。例如,如果你想要將前綴`old_prefix`改為`new_prefix`,你可以這樣做:

```sql

RENAME TABLE `old_prefix`.`table1` TO `new_prefix`.`table1`,

`old_prefix`.`table2` TO `new_prefix`.`table2`,

...;

```

這里,你需要將`old_prefix`和`new_prefix`替換為你實際的表前綴。

如果你有很多表,你可能需要將上述命令放入一個SQL文件中,然后使用數據庫客戶端或命令行工具來執行它。

5. 更新其他數據庫對象:如果數據庫中還有其他對象(如視圖、存儲過程、觸發器等)使用了這些表,你可能需要更新它們,以確保它們仍然可以正常工作。

6. 測試:修改完成后,務必進行徹底的測試,確保所有功能都按預期工作。

請注意,修改表前綴可能會影響到應用程序的數據庫連接和配置,因此可能需要更新應用程序的數據庫連接字符串或配置文件。

在執行上述操作時,請確保你有足夠的權限來修改數據庫結構,并且要非常小心,因為錯誤地修改表前綴可能會導致數據丟失或應用程序無法訪問數據庫。